Via Rail points
 
Is it possible to transfer Amtrak points to Via Rail?
Or maybe some other reward program can transfer their points to Via Rail?
I couldn't find any yet.

I think the quick answer is no to both.

There is no earning, transfer or redemption options between Amtrak and Via. I am also not aware of any portal like Points.com for moving points between the two programs, even via am intermediary program. One would think that the two major North American intercity rail systems would have reciprocal program arrangements, but they do not.
